Been lurking for a few weeks so thought I'd introduce myself and give some additional info.

Applied for the first time after my son finally received his ASD diagnosis (waited over six years from first referrals). In hindsight, I should have applied years earlier, I didn't realise a diagnosis wasn't required 😬 He has had additional care needs since he was one, with it being noted throughout health visitor appointments, delayed milestones, nursery and then every teacher with each new school year.

Evidence wise, I've submitted his diagnosis letter, a letter from his class teacher, an educational psychologist report (from when he was 5, so a few years ago), his speech therapy report when he was 2.

My son changed schools not long ago and while Senco are aware of his struggles they haven't provided any official plans (PLP, EHCP etc). I have queried this as his previous school did provide yearly plans and they have acknowledged he's slipped under the radar and should've been having check-ins three times per school year however he's now only months away from starting secondary school, so I highly doubt they'll do anything. Hoping not having a plan doesn't count against our claim.

I've just been informed my son has received a blue badge, so I'm debating whether to send evidence of this as additional paperwork. Anyone else send blue badge confirmation as evidence?
